Ease of Mobility for Users
Mobility can become a challenge for many, especially the elderly or those recovering from surgery. Lay flat lift chairs are engineered with built-in lifting mechanisms, allowing users to rise from a seated position effortlessly. This feature reduces the risk of falling and provides an independence level that is vital for emotional well-being. By gently tilting forward, the user can stand without straining their back or legs, enhancing their overall mobility.
Improved Wellness and Health Benefits
Using a lay flat lift chair goes beyond mere comfort; it actively contributes to the user’s health. Sitting in supportive seating helps maintain proper posture, which is essential for spinal health. Additionally, elevating the legs while reclining can improve circulation and reduce swelling, particularly beneficial for individuals with conditions such as arthritis or edema. The ergonomic designs of these chairs also include features like heat and massage functions, further promoting relaxation and muscle tension relief.

How to Choose the Right Size Lay Flat Lift Chair
Selecting the correct size is crucial for maximized comfort and safety. Take time to measure and analyze the factors influencing this important decision.
Measuring Your Space
Before making a purchase, measure the space where the chair will reside. It’s paramount to account for the chair’s dimensions in both upright and reclined positions. A too-large chair can overcrowd a room and become unsafe, while a too-small chair may not provide the necessary support.
Understanding User Height and Weight Requirements
Each user brings unique body dimensions, so it’s essential to choose a chair designed to fit their measurements. Manufacturers typically provide a sizing chart to aid consumers in selecting a chair that aligns with their height and weight, ensuring it delivers adequate comfort and support.

Maintenance and Care Tips for Lay Flat Lift Chairs
Maintaining a lay flat lift chair ensures its longevity and functionality. Adhering to care guidelines will help retain the chair’s aesthetic and mechanical integrity.
Regular Cleaning and Upholstery Care
Regular cleaning is essential for maintaining the appearance and hygiene of the chair. Depending on the material, routine vacuuming, spot cleaning, or professional upholstery cleaning will help prevent stains and odors from settling in.
Checking Mechanical Components
Periodically inspect the chair’s mechanical components to ensure smooth operation. This may include checking electric connections, batteries, or lift mechanisms to guarantee safe functionality. Consult the owner’s manual for specific maintenance guidelines.
Extending the Life of Your Chair
To optimize the lifespan of a lay flat lift chair, avoid overextending the recline or lift functions frequently, as it could cause mechanical strain. Establishing regular upkeep practices can prolong the chair’s working life and maintain its stability.
Frequently Asked Questions About Lay Flat Lift Chairs
What is a lay flat lift chair?
A lay flat lift chair is a specialized piece of furniture designed to assist individuals in sitting down and standing up with ease while offering adjustable reclining positions for comfort.
How does a lay flat lift chair work?
These chairs come with electric motors that facilitate the lifting mechanism. Users control the recline and lift via a handheld remote, making it intuitive and easy to operate.
Can a lay flat lift chair improve my health?
Yes, by promoting better posture, supporting circulation, and providing comfort, a lay flat lift chair can contribute to improved physical and mental well-being.
